verify_pin_block.c

Exemplo de verificação de PIN block .

Veja Nota sobre os exemplos.
#include <string.h>
#include <stdlib.h>
#include <stdio.h>
#include <dinamo.h> /* header do Dinamo */
#define HOST_ADDR "127.0.0.1"
#define USER_ID "master"
#define USER_PWD "12345678"
#define PGK_KEY_TYPE ALG_3DES_168
#define PTK_KEY_TYPE ALG_3DES_112
int main()
{
int nRet = 0;
struct AUTH_PWD authPwd;
HSESSIONCTX hSession = NULL;
HKEYCTX hPgkKey = NULL;
HKEYCTX hPtkKey = NULL;
BYTE pbPgkKeyData[] = {0x12, 0x22, 0x22, 0x22, 0x22, 0x22, 0x22, 0x23,
0x12, 0x22, 0x22, 0x22, 0x22, 0x22, 0x22, 0x23,
0x12, 0x22, 0x22, 0x22, 0x22, 0x22, 0x22, 0x23};
BYTE pbPtkKeyData[] = {0xF2, 0x15, 0x75, 0xBA, 0x54, 0x68, 0xC4, 0x1C,
0xD5, 0xC7, 0x4A, 0xFE, 0x64, 0x94, 0x08, 0x37};
BYTE pbPinBlock[] = {0x19, 0x37, 0x35, 0x9B, 0x46, 0x93, 0x2D, 0x3C};
char szPgk[] = "pgk";
char szPtk[] = "ptk";
char szPan[] = "4987654321098765";
char szOffset[] = "3152";
// Inicializa as bibliotecas do Dinamo
nRet = DInitialize(0);
if (nRet){
printf("Falha na funcao: DInitialize \nCodigo de erro: %d\n", nRet);
goto clean;
}
printf("Bibliotecas inicializadas.\n");
//Inicializa a estrutura para conexao com o HSM
strncpy(authPwd.szAddr, HOST_ADDR, sizeof(authPwd.szAddr));
authPwd.nPort = DEFAULT_PORT;
strncpy(authPwd.szUserId, USER_ID, sizeof(authPwd.szUserId));
strncpy(authPwd.szPassword, USER_PWD, sizeof(authPwd.szPassword));
nRet = DOpenSession(&hSession, SS_USER_PWD, (BYTE *)&authPwd,
sizeof(authPwd), ENCRYPTED_CONN);
if (nRet){
printf("Falha na funcao: DOpenSession \nCodigo de erro: %d\n", nRet);
goto clean;
}
printf("Sessao com o Dinamo estabelecida.\n");
// Importa chave PGK (PIN Generation Key)
nRet = DImportKey(hSession, szPgk, NULL, PLAINTEXTKEY_BLOB, PGK_KEY_TYPE,
TEMPORARY_KEY, pbPgkKeyData, sizeof(pbPgkKeyData), &hPgkKey);
if(nRet){
printf("Falha na funcao: DImportKey\nCodigo de erro: %d\n", nRet);
goto clean;
}
printf("Chave PGK importada com sucesso!\n");
/*
* O contexto da chave pode ser liberado agora. Precisaremos apenas do
* nome da chave daqui em diante.
*/
DDestroyKey(&hPgkKey, 0);
// Importa chave PTK (PIN Transport Key)
nRet = DImportKey(hSession, szPtk, NULL, PLAINTEXTKEY_BLOB, PTK_KEY_TYPE,
TEMPORARY_KEY, pbPtkKeyData, sizeof(pbPtkKeyData), &hPtkKey);
if (nRet)
{
printf("Falha na funcao: DImportKey\nCodigo de erro: %d\n", nRet);
goto clean;
}
printf("Chave PTK importada com sucesso!\n");
/*
* O contexto da chave pode ser liberado agora. Precisaremos apenas do
* nome da chave daqui em diante.
*/
DDestroyKey(&hPtkKey, 0);
// Verifica o PIN block
nRet = DVerifyPINBlock(hSession, szPtk, szPgk, szPan, szOffset, pbPinBlock, 0);
if(nRet){
printf("Falha na funcao: DVerifyPINBlock\nCodigo de erro: %d\n", nRet);
goto clean;
}
printf("PIN block verificado com sucesso!\n");
clean:
if (hSession) {
DCloseSession(&hSession, 0);
printf("Sessao encerrada.\n");
}
printf("Bibliotecas finalizada.\n");
return nRet;
}
